Ileana D’Cruz set for Tollywood comeback, likely to reunite with Ravi Teja in Amar Akbar Anthony

Ileana D Cruz, who was last seen in Raid opposite Ajay Devgn will be making a comeback to the Tollywood industry with Ravi Teja’s Amar Akbar Anthony.

Ileana D’Cruz is no stranger to Telugu filmdom. Having delivered some of her career’s biggest hits in the industry in the form of Pokkiri, Kick and July, she’s all set to make a comeback. If the industry grapevine is anything to go by, Ileana may reunite with Ravi Teja in director Sreenu Vaitla’s upcoming film Amar Akbar Anthony, in which Ravi plays triple role. Apparently, Ileana has been brought in as the replacement to Anu Emmanuel, who opted out of the project citing date issues. Anu recently tweeted: “Unfortunately I won’t be a part of Amar Akbar Anthony due to date clash between Sailaja Reddy Alludu. I wish the team of Amar Akbar Anthony all the best.”

Meanwhile, Vaitla recently completed the first schedule of Amar Akbar Anthony in the US. Ravi Teja, having recently completed work on Kalyan Krishna’s Nela Ticket, is looking forward to this project. Having begun the year on a dull note with the failure of Touch Chesi Chudu, Ravi hopes to find his mojo back with this film which is important for Vaitla as well after the back-to-back failures of Bruce Lee and Mister.
